首页
学习
活动
专区
圈层
工具
发布

基于FPGA的IIR滤波器

基于FPGA的IIR滤波器                                                         by方阳 版权声明:本文为博主原创文章,转载请指明转载地址 http...先说一下,此篇文章是基于你有IIR滤波器的原理和FPGA语言(也就是Verilog HDL)基础上的!...至于IIR滤波器的原理和Verilog HDL语言,我这里就不说了,网上有一大堆的资料可以观看,IIR可以看数字信号处理的书或直接百度,Verilog HDL推荐《Hello,FPGA》!...这个共有一个顶层文件,十一个子文件,子文件其中一个是IIR滤波器的顶层文件。拓扑图如下: ?...2.参考代码 相应的代码如下 2.1 顶层文件 IIR_FY_TOP.V module IIR_FY_TOP ( Clk, Rst_n, TLC5620_CLK,

1.3K10

有反馈的新世界:IIR 滤波器

大家这个学习的劲头太足了,然后赶紧把 IIR 补上,还有人说一些其它的滤波器,我怎么可能不知道,只是说这俩种工程上面非常的成熟而已。 数字滤波器的半壁江山:与 FIR 告别 IIR 是什么?...: 这是每个二阶节(biquad)在 IIR 设计中必须检查的稳定性标准。...关键在于: IIR 有反馈,而 FIR 没有。 FIR:只依赖输入信号 → 响应有限; IIR:还依赖过去的输出 → 可以“反复利用能量”,让频率响应更陡峭。...IIR 通过反馈形成极点 → 更高的“频率选择性”;FIR 靠线性叠加实现近似 → 需要更多抽头、更高阶。 这就是为什么在资源受限或带宽要求高的系统里,通常选择 低阶 IIR 作为主滤波结构。...IIR 滤波器的时域特性 随时间指数衰减,有“尾迹”——这就是 IIR 的 “无限冲激响应”。

24610
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    常见滤波器类型解读(FIR,IIR)

    常见 IIR 类型: Butterworth:通带平滑,常用于通用 EEG 滤波 Chebyshev / Elliptic:斜率更陡但通带有波纹 Butterworth Butterworth 带通滤波器...四种经典 IIR 滤波器(阶数为4,带通 8–12 Hz)的幅频响应对比 滤波器类型 特点 通带波纹 阻带衰减斜率 使用建议 Butterworth 响应最平滑 无 中等平滑 通用型滤波,稳定但不激进...IIR(无限脉冲响应)滤波器 只根据当前和历史输入信号决定输出,不用反馈。...(±) FIR 延迟非常小,且基本恒定 橙线(方点) IIR 阶数 ×10(对齐复杂度) 峰值偏移样本数(±) IIR 延迟较大,且变化不规律 峰值振幅的衰减趋势 ERP 信号在通过不同复杂度的 FIR...与 IIR 滤波器 后,其峰值振幅的衰减趋势: 曲线 峰值衰减趋势 随复杂度变化 波形保真性 FIR(蓝线) 随 tap 数增加略有衰减 非线性,部分 tap 数最优 保真性好,稳定性高 IIR(橙线

    1.8K10

    【DSP教程】第42章 IIR无限冲击响应滤波器设计

    42.1 基本概念 42.2 IIR数字滤波器的基本网络结构 42.2 IIR数字滤波器的设计方法 42.4 总结 42.1 基本概念 IIR滤波器与FIR滤波器相比,具有相位特性差的缺点,但它的的结构简单...IIR滤波器具有无限长度的单位脉冲响应,在结果上存在反馈回路,具有递归性,即IIR滤波器的输出不仅与输入有关,而且与过去的输出有关。...42.2.1 直接I型 系统函数: 下面是N阶IIR滤波器的直接I型流程图: 42.2.2 直接II型 当IIR数字滤波器是线性非移变系统时,有: 下面是N阶IIR滤波器的直接II型流程图: 42.2.3...IIR滤波器并联结构图 42.3 IIR数字滤波器的设计方法 IIR滤波器的设计方法主要有以下三种: 模拟低通滤波器G(s)的设计方法及利用G(s)设计模拟高通、带通及带阻滤波器H(s)的方法。...用冲击响应不变法设计IIR滤波器。

    2.5K20

    IIR 数字滤波器格式梯型的MATLAB实现

    一、实验目的 1.掌握IIR 数字滤波器格式梯型的表达方式特点及信号流图。 2.掌握IIR 数字滤波器格式梯型的基本特点并根据给定的传递函数形式正确选择是否采用格式梯型。...二、实验原理 一般的IIR 滤波器既包含有极点也含有零点。通过利用一种全极点格型作为基本构造单元,它能实现为一种格型结构。考虑一IIR 滤波器,其系统函数为: 其中不失一般性可设N≥M。...一种格型结构可以这样构成:首先对上式的分母用系数m k ,1≤m≤N 实现一种全极点格型,然后将输出取作{ g (n) m }的加权线性组合把一个梯型部分加起来,这个结果式一个具有零点和极点的IIR 滤波器...三、实验内容 将下面含有零点和极点的IIR 滤波器转换为一种格式梯型结构,并画出它的单位脉冲响应和单位阶跃响应。....'); title('格式梯形结构单位阶跃响应') 子函数: function [y]=ladrfilt(K,C,x) % lattice/ladder form realization of IIR

    81310

    IIR数字滤波器设计(数字信号处理)

    IIR数字滤波器设计(数字信号处理) 一、实验目的 1.熟悉双线性变换法设计IIR数字滤波器的原理与方法。...2.掌握IIR数字滤波器的MATLAB实现方法,会调用ellipord()和ellip()  函数设计各种滤波器。 3.观察分析滤波器输入输出数据波形,理解数字滤波的概念。...数字滤波器根据其冲激响应函数的时域特性,可分为两种,即无限长冲激响应(IIR)数字滤波器和有限长冲激响应(FIR)数字滤波器。...IIR 数字滤波器的特征是,具有无限持续时间冲激响应,需要用递归模型来实现,其差分方程为: 系统函数为: 设计IIR滤波器的任务就是寻求一个物理上可实现的系统函数H(z),使其频率响应H(z)满足所希望得到的频域指标...IIR滤波器 滤波器参数选取 由(一)可知,三路调幅信号的载波频率分别为250Hz,500Hz,1000Hz。带宽为50Hz,100Hz,200Hz。

    2.4K30

    简谈FIR滤波器和IIR滤波器的区别

    IIR滤波器 一、定义: IIR滤波器是无限脉冲响应滤波器,又称递归型滤波器,即结构上带有反馈环路。...二、特点: IIR数字滤波器的系统函数可以写成封闭函数的形式,具有反馈回路; IIR数字滤波器的相位非线性,相位特性不好控制,随截止频率变化而变化,对相位要求较高时,需加相位校准网络; IIR滤波器有历史的输出参与反馈...如下图是IIR滤波器的基础原理图: ? ? 区别对比 稳定性:由于FIR滤波器没有反馈回路,稳定性要强于IIR; 相位特性:FIR 为线性相位延迟,IIR 为非线性相位延迟。...IIR滤波器后,滤波后效果图如下图所示: ?...FIR和IIR滤波对比图如下图所示: ? 从上面的简单比较可以看到IIR与FIR滤波器各有所长,所以在实际应用时应该从多方面考虑来加以选择。

    2.6K20
    领券